PANews, December 23 – Mind Network announced the launch of its encrypted A2A (Agent-to-Agent) payment solution, x402z. This solution, a deep collaboration between FHE technology leader Mind Network and Zama, aims to resolve the fundamental conflict between blockchain transparency and the strategic privacy needs of autonomous AI agents. Mind Network CEO Christian Pusateri stated, “x402z is a key payment layer of HTTPZ (Zero Trust Internet Protocol), providing the necessary privacy protection for the Agent economy.”

The x402z integrates Zama's production-grade fully homomorphic encryption (FHE) technology stack with the ERC-7984 crypto token standard, enabling "blind verification" of economic activities. Verifiers can confirm the compliance of transactions without accessing specific amounts, balances, or transaction intentions. Zama CEO Rand Hindi stated, "For AI to be free, its computation must remain private. FHE gives them the right to think and transact in secret. The x402z is a first step towards a privacy-driven, autonomous economy."

Addressing the issue of excessive transparency in current blockchain technology leading to the leakage of AI agent strategies, cost structures, and IP addresses, x402z provides essential privacy protection for the agent economy, preventing agents from losing their competitive edge due to data breaches. Furthermore, through the x402 protocol, AI agents can autonomously generate encrypted payment instructions and complete zero-trust settlements within Mind Network's FHE verification network.

It is reported that Mind Network has received investment from well-known institutions such as Yzi Labs, HashKey, and Chainlink, and has simultaneously launched the x402z A2A Payment Alliance, aiming to unite leaders in the fields of AI and privacy to jointly build privacy financial standards for the Agent Economy era.

The post The Channel Factories We’ve Been Waiting For appeared on BitcoinEthereumNews.com. Visions of future technology are often prescient about the broad strokes while flubbing the details. The tablets in “2001: A Space Odyssey” do indeed look like iPads, but you never see the astronauts paying for subscriptions or wasting hours on Candy Crush.  Channel factories are one vision that arose early in the history of the Lightning Network to address some challenges that Lightning has faced from the beginning. Despite having grown to become Bitcoin’s most successful layer-2 scaling solution, with instant and low-fee payments, Lightning’s scale is limited by its reliance on payment channels. Although Lightning shifts most transactions off-chain, each payment channel still requires an on-chain transaction to open and (usually) another to close. As adoption grows, pressure on the blockchain grows with it. The need for a more scalable approach to managing channels is clear. Channel factories were supposed to meet this need, but where are they? In 2025, subnetworks are emerging that revive the impetus of channel factories with some new details that vastly increase their potential. They are natively interoperable with Lightning and achieve greater scale by allowing a group of participants to open a shared multisig UTXO and create multiple bilateral channels, which reduces the number of on-chain transactions and improves capital efficiency. Achieving greater scale by reducing complexity, Ark and Spark perform the same function as traditional channel factories with new designs and additional capabilities based on shared UTXOs.  Channel Factories 101 Channel factories have been around since the inception of Lightning. A factory is a multiparty contract where multiple users (not just two, as in a Dryja-Poon channel) cooperatively lock funds in a single multisig UTXO.
